Coach Deubel named 2017 Athletic Director

Coach Deubel was named the 2017 Athletic Director of the Year for MAAC Division II and III. This award is voted on by area Athletic Directors. In the 2016-17 school year, Coach Deubel coached the girls volleyball, girls basketball A and girls basketball B to state championships, and sent three players to the MAAC All-Star Team. Red Ribbon Week at Atlanta Academy

The Red Ribbon Campaign was established to raise awareness of the killing and destruction cause by drugs in America. Today, the Red Ribbon serves as a catalyst to mobilize communities to educate youth and encourage participation in drug prevention activities.The 2017 theme, Your Future is Key, So Stay Drug Free, focuses on our children and their future. On October 23, Officer LaGala joined our Lower School and Middle School students for a “Say No to Drugs” presentation.
